Champions Trophy 2025: Team India topped Group ‘A’, semi -finals will be held with this country on 4th


ICC champions trophy 2025: The last match of the Group ‘A’ phase of the ICC Champions Trophy 2025 was played on March 2 at the Dubai International Cricket Stadium in Dubai and New Zealand. Where Team India managed to win by 44 runs. With this victory, Rohit & Company has concluded the league phase while staying on top in Group ‘A’. At the same time, the New Zealand team has entered the semi -finals while finishing second.

Now that all the matches of the group phase are over, everyone is curious to know which date will be clashed with which team of Team India in the semi -finals. If you have the same question, then we have brought its answer. The second team of the Indian team Group ‘B’ will be face to face in Dubai on March 4 with Australia.

At the same time, the second match of the semi -finals will be played on March 5 at the Gaddafi Stadium in Lahore between Group ‘A’ second team New Zealand and Group ‘B’ topper South Africa.

Both the teams winning in the semi -finals will be face to face on March 9. If Team India reaches the final, the final match will be played in Dubai. If Team India gets defeat in the semi -finals, then the final match will be held in Lahore.

Schedule of knock out

March 4 (Tuesday) – Semi -final 1 – India vs Australia – 2:30 pm – Dubai International Stadium – Dubai

March 5 (Wednesday) – Semi -final 2 – South Africa vs New Zealand – 2:30 pm – Gaddafi Stadium – Lahore

March 9 (Sunday) – Final – 2:30 pm – Gaddafi Stadium – Lahore (Gaddafi Stadium)/(Dubai) Dubai International Stadium

Group ‘A’ status after the league phase ends

India – 3 matches – 3 wins – 6 points (+0.715)
New Zealand – 3 Match – 2 Win – 1 defeat – 4 points (+0.267)
Bangladesh – 3 matches – 2 defeats – 1 canceled – 1 point (-0.443)
Pakistan – 3 matches – 2 defeats – 1 canceled – 1 point (-1.087)

Group ‘B’ position after league stage

South Africa – 3 matches – 2 wins – 1 canceled – 5 points (+2.395)
Australia – 3 matches – 1 win – 2 canceled – 4 points (+0.475)
Afghanistan – 3 matches – 1 win – 1 defeat – 1 canceled – 3 points (-0.990)
England – 3 matches – 3 defeats – 0 points (-1.159)
